No. 1 Kansas fights off UNC Wilmington for Bill Self's 800th win
Dajuan Harris Jr. led No. 1 Kansas with 17 points in head coach Bill Self's 800th career win, an 84-66 victory over UNC Wilmington on Tuesday night in Lawrence, Kan.,Hunter Dickinson had his third double-double of the season for Kansas (5-0) with 15 points and a season-high 15 rebounds. Iowa uses balanced scoring to put away Rider
Four players scored in double figures Tuesday night and Iowa improved to 5-0 with an 83-58 nonconference rout of Rider in Iowa City, Iowa.,Payton Sandfort led the way with a game-high 22 points, canning 9 of 16 shots from the field.
